A Message From the Vice President   

HART’s very pro-active approach to stopping the never-ending, high surplus pet populations and high euthanasia rates in the pounds is two-fold:

1). Provide aggressive spay and neuter programs to alleviate over-reproduction.

HART is currently distributing spay and neuter funds for local strays and owned pets. Please email your requests to coldnoses@slohart.org

2). Provide shelter and care until permanent homes are found for those who are born, and need our help.

Our Mission

Our mission is to eliminate the surplus animals from being born.
Through this relentless pursuit, we will reach the point of balance between supply and demand.  In return, animals will become more valuable and therefore, hopefully, treated with respect.

Our goal is "Pound Prevention" with homes for all.
Spaying and neutering is paramount; with fewer animals in the pounds, fewer must die. 
BIRTH PREVENTION = POUND PREVENTION.

Our philosophy is ensuring quality of life to all living creatures, both feral and domestic.
By controlling the reproduction rate of neighborhood strays, we are relieving some of the burden from the county pound, consequently saving money for the local governments and taxpayers.  By "cleaning up" the local neighborhoods, HART also helps prevent tom-fighting, spraying and the spread of diseases from the feral and stray animals to family pets.  Pet overpopulation is a huge cost to the taxpayers, to the lives of the animals, and to the hearts of the people who care.

HART is a non-profit, tax exempt, all volunteer humane service organization dedicated to people and their pets as well as the homeless and stray animals who need our help.  No salaries are paid.  We are incorporated under the auspices of the Secretary of State of California.  HART is fully tax-exempt under the U.S. Treasury Department section 501(c)(3) of the Internal Revenue code.  Our tax identification number is 77-0018508.
